Code: The Hidden Language of Computer Hardware and Software

Code: The Hidden Language of Computer Hardware and Software cover
Good Books rating 3.5
Technical
  • ID: 4705
  • Added: 2025-10-21
  • Updated: 2025-10-21
  • ISBN: 9780735638723
  • Publisher: Microsoft Press
  • Published: 2000-10-11
  • Formats: 2
  • Reviews: 3

CODE by Charles Petzold takes readers on a journey through the fascinating world of communication and technology, revealing how everyday objects and familiar language systems like Braille and Morse code are intricately linked to the inner workings of computers. Through clever illustrations and accessible language, Petzold demystifies the technological innovations of the past two centuries, making the complex world of PCs, digital media, and the internet comprehensible and engaging for all readers. Whether you're a tech enthusiast or a curious beginner, CODE offers a unique perspective on how our human compulsion to communicate has driven technological advancements. Petzold's narrative not only educates but also inspires, potentially awakening the technophile within anyone who picks up this book.

Reviews
Bryukh · 2023-12-28
challenging 3.00

The book is noted for its challenging difficulty curve, which can be both engaging and frustrating. Despite this, it is praised for its comprehensive coverage of computer hardware.

The reviewer points out that the book's difficulty curve can be a bit of a rollercoaster, swinging from basic concepts to more challenging topics. This can make the book both engaging and frustrating at times. However, they appreciate the book's comprehensive coverage of computer hardware and its ability to explain complex concepts in a detailed manner. The reviewer also notes that the book's historical context and biographies of computing pioneers add depth to the reading experience. Overall, they find the book to be a valuable resource for anyone interested in computer hardware.


Quick quotes

    One aspect, though, felt confusing – the 'difficulty curve' of the book. It's like a rollercoaster, swinging from basic to 'wow, this is tough.'

    It's like a rollercoaster, swinging from basic to 'wow, this is tough.'

    The book's historical context and biographies of computing pioneers add depth to the reading experience.

good 3.50

The book is praised for its ability to elevate the reader's understanding of computers, especially for those working on system software. It is considered a good read that might change one's perspective.

This review highlights the book's effectiveness in explaining complex computer concepts in an accessible way. It's particularly useful for those involved in system software, as it can significantly enhance their understanding of how computers work. The reviewer appreciates the book's engaging narrative and its ability to make the inner workings of computers more comprehensible. They also mention that while it might not change everyone's life, it's a worthwhile read that offers valuable insights.


Quick quotes

    It won’t change your life, but it’s a good read.

    Your understanding of computers would be up to new level after reading it.

    It was suggested to me that I read 'Code' by Charles Petzold.

Coding Instinct · 2009-02-16
great 4.00

The book is recommended for anyone interested in understanding how computers work at a basic level. It is considered a great read that provides a solid foundation in computer hardware.

The reviewer found the book to be an excellent resource for those looking to grasp the fundamentals of computer hardware. They appreciate the book's ability to explain complex concepts in a straightforward manner, making it accessible to a wide audience. The reviewer also highlights the book's relevance for anyone interested in the inner workings of computers, praising its educational value and engaging narrative. They recommend it highly for its clarity and depth of information.


Quick quotes

    It was a great read and a book that I can recommend to anyone who whishes to understand how computers really works at the most basic level.

    The book is recommended for anyone interested in understanding how computers work at a basic level.

    It is considered a great read that provides a solid foundation in computer hardware.